Players All-Star Classic

The Players All-Star Classic was a postseason college football all-star game, the only edition of which took place in 2012. The game was played in Little Rock, Arkansas, at War Memorial Stadium and was telecast by Comcast/Charter Sports Southeast and Cox Sports Television.[1] The game provided seniors, from any level of college football, an opportunity to be seen by scouts in advance of the 2012 NFL Draft.[1]

Game results

Date PlayedWinning TeamLosing TeamRef.
February 4, 2012North24South19[2]
Head coaches

2012 – Martin Bayless (North) and Kurt Schottenheimer (South)[3]
